For years, the go-to techniques for determining substance abuse have depended on examining bodily liquids like urine, blood, and saliva. While these examinations can confirm the presence of medications, they usually stop working to associate with the vital factor: whether an individual is currently impaired and consequently poses a prospective security danger. This is especially significant with marijuana, where residual THC can remain in the system long after the copyright impacts have actually diminished. Relying solely on these traditional Drug Abuse Tests can bring about incorrect analyses, impacting both worker civil liberties and workplace safety.

At the center of this technical transformation is the application of automated eye testing within virtual reality ( VIRTUAL REALITY) environments. This novel approach, grounded in decades of research study made use of by Police Drug Recognition Specialists (DREs), evaluates uncontrolled eye activities-- subtle yet effective indications of neurological impairment brought on by numerous materials, including cannabis. By offering a series of thoroughly adjusted visual stimulations within a VR headset, these systems can specifically measure and record a individual's pupillary responses, tracking capability, and other vital eye metrics.
The charm of this Cannabis Disability Detection innovation lies in its ability to provide quick, unbiased, and legally defensible outcomes. Unlike typical tests that can take days to refine through a laboratory, these systems can deliver an analysis in a matter of minutes. The data accumulated-- including hundreds of information factors related to eye movement, pupil size, and even head activity-- is analyzed using advanced maker finding out formulas and statistical versions. This produces a clear, evidence-based determination of whether an private displays signs regular with disability. Additionally, the process typically consists of the capture of video clip proof, providing an auditable route of the assessment.
